Andrey Antukh
|
b6f5000d1c
|
⬆️ Update pnpm
|
2026-01-27 17:57:07 +01:00 |
|
Andrey Antukh
|
0527124f2f
|
Merge remote-tracking branch 'origin/staging-render' into develop
|
2026-01-27 17:56:03 +01:00 |
|
Andrey Antukh
|
faf91ac70d
|
Merge remote-tracking branch 'origin/staging' into staging-render
|
2026-01-27 17:53:16 +01:00 |
|
Eva Marco
|
9ca76c745f
|
🐛 Fix app freeze on token name change (#8214)
|
2026-01-27 17:31:50 +01:00 |
|
Andrey Antukh
|
e8fd4698c9
|
🔧 Update caddy configuration
|
2026-01-27 15:10:53 +01:00 |
|
Andrey Antukh
|
0ab126748f
|
💄 Add format rule for code comments (#8211)
* 💄 Add format rule for code comments
* ⬆️ Update linter and formatter on devenv
|
2026-01-27 15:07:18 +01:00 |
|
Yamila Moreno
|
71a5ab9913
|
🔧 Delete unused workflow
|
2026-01-27 13:47:05 +01:00 |
|
Andrey Antukh
|
61969f3eb5
|
✨ Improve unhandled exception handling
|
2026-01-27 13:46:51 +01:00 |
|
Andrey Antukh
|
bd2ef8057e
|
✨ Add helper for proper print js exceptions
|
2026-01-27 13:46:51 +01:00 |
|
Elena Torró
|
9808b6ca57
|
Merge pull request #8205 from penpot/superalex-improve-huge-shapes-render
🎉 Improving huge shapes render
|
2026-01-27 13:08:25 +01:00 |
|
Eva Marco
|
2523096fdd
|
🐛 Fix css rule (#8206)
|
2026-01-27 12:30:14 +01:00 |
|
Aitor Moreno
|
de41cb5488
|
🐛 Fix add/remove fills to text nodes
|
2026-01-27 12:17:10 +01:00 |
|
Xaviju
|
8e63c4e3e8
|
♻️ Review remap interface and interaction (#8168)
* ♻️ Review remap interface and interaction
* ♻️ Fix remapping feature tests
|
2026-01-27 11:18:34 +01:00 |
|
Alejandro Alonso
|
b40ccaf030
|
🎉 Improve zoom actions for huge shapes
|
2026-01-27 11:11:38 +01:00 |
|
Alejandro Alonso
|
7d3ac38749
|
🎉 Improve huge shapes rendering
|
2026-01-27 11:11:38 +01:00 |
|
Pablo Alba
|
d5abc52dac
|
🎉 Add first integration with nitrate (#7803)
* 🐛 Display missing selected tokens set info (#8098)
* 🐛 Display missing selected tokens set info
* ✨ Add integration tests to verify current active set
* 🎉 Integration with nitrate platform
* 🐛 Fix nitrate get-teams returns deleted teams
* ✨ Add nitrate to tmux devenv
* ✨ Add retry and validation to nitrate module
* ✨ Add photoUrl to profile on nitrate authenticate
* ✨ Move nitrate url to an env variable
* ♻️ Change Nitrate organization-id schema to text
* ♻️ Cleanup unused imports
* 🔧 Add control-center to nginx
* ✨ Add create org link
* 🔧 Fix nginx entrypoint
* 🐛 Fix control-center proxy pass
* 🎉 Add nitrate licence check
* Revert "✨ Add nitrate to tmux devenv"
This reverts commit dc6f6c4589.
* ✨ Add feature flag check
* 🐛 Rename licences for licenses
* ✨ MR changes
* ✨ MR changes 2
* 📎 Add the ability to have local config on start backend
* 📎 Add FIXME comment
---------
Co-authored-by: Xaviju <xavier.julian@kaleidos.net>
Co-authored-by: Juanfran <juanfran.ag@gmail.com>
Co-authored-by: Yamila Moreno <yamila.moreno@kaleidos.net>
Co-authored-by: Marina López <marina.lopez.yap@gmail.com>
Co-authored-by: Andrey Antukh <niwi@niwi.nz>
|
2026-01-27 10:04:53 +01:00 |
|
Elena Torro
|
8d1bc6c50c
|
🐛 Fix flex layout sorting on reverse order with no z-index
|
2026-01-27 09:34:36 +01:00 |
|
Andrey Antukh
|
3112b240a0
|
📎 Add missing entry on changelog
|
2026-01-27 09:28:41 +01:00 |
|
Andrey Antukh
|
56fd66b91a
|
🐛 Fix several issues related to path edition (#8187)
* ✨ Improve save-path-content event consistency
Mainly removing possible race conditions from the event
implementation.
* ✨ Ensure path content snapshot on start-path-edit event
* ✨ Reuse already available shape-id on split-segments
|
2026-01-27 09:27:42 +01:00 |
|
Andrey Antukh
|
3b96eb5476
|
🐛 Fix incorrect handling of schema expression on obj/reify
|
2026-01-27 09:20:33 +01:00 |
|
Elena Torro
|
2a7c24f6fd
|
🐛 Fix shape operations on sidebar when using interaction observer
|
2026-01-27 09:03:41 +01:00 |
|
Andrey Antukh
|
7a842ce36a
|
✨ Restore back node based http server for e2e tests
|
2026-01-27 08:55:17 +01:00 |
|
Andrey Antukh
|
ea25c5db99
|
🔥 Remove unused svg from frontend resources
|
2026-01-27 08:55:17 +01:00 |
|
Alejandro Alonso
|
947aa22dee
|
Merge pull request #8173 from penpot/elenatorro-improve-surface-performance
🔧 Improve surface rendering performance
|
2026-01-27 07:21:23 +01:00 |
|
Alejandro Alonso
|
ce1796eb02
|
Merge pull request #8199 from penpot/elenatorro-13192-fix-layer-items-operations
🐛 Fix shape operations on sidebar when using interaction observer
|
2026-01-27 07:14:55 +01:00 |
|
Andrey Antukh
|
6f0685ba8e
|
🐛 Fix several issues related to path edition (#8187)
* ✨ Improve save-path-content event consistency
Mainly removing possible race conditions from the event
implementation.
* ✨ Ensure path content snapshot on start-path-edit event
* ✨ Reuse already available shape-id on split-segments
|
2026-01-26 22:48:57 +01:00 |
|
David Barragán Merino
|
1ce0b60e3d
|
🔧 Run all the jobs if the workflow is launched manually
|
2026-01-26 17:13:54 +01:00 |
|
David Barragán Merino
|
d433fd25c1
|
🔧 Run all the jobs if the workflow is launched manually
|
2026-01-26 17:12:58 +01:00 |
|
Elena Torro
|
bb0e9b47cb
|
🐛 Fix shape operations on sidebar when using interaction observer
|
2026-01-26 16:14:18 +01:00 |
|
Elena Torro
|
5209a8b423
|
🔧 Improve surface rendering performance
|
2026-01-26 16:10:22 +01:00 |
|
Aitor Moreno
|
f4f4f5bbb5
|
🐛 Fix multiple issues and tests
|
2026-01-26 14:14:06 +01:00 |
|
David Barragán Merino
|
ef80901400
|
🔧 Enable secret inheritance
|
2026-01-26 14:00:55 +01:00 |
|
David Barragán Merino
|
c5f03d711a
|
🔧 Enable secret inheritance
|
2026-01-26 14:00:09 +01:00 |
|
David Barragán Merino
|
5306bed548
|
🔧 Define deploy plugin packages workflows
|
2026-01-26 13:47:57 +01:00 |
|
David Barragán Merino
|
92a319ddd1
|
🔧 Rename wrangle to wrangler
|
2026-01-26 13:47:57 +01:00 |
|
David Barragán Merino
|
68a6d4c9a8
|
🔧 Add deploy plugin packages workflow placeholder and wrangle config files
|
2026-01-26 13:47:57 +01:00 |
|
David Barragán Merino
|
72cc5ee349
|
🔧 Define deploy plugin packages workflows
|
2026-01-26 13:23:46 +01:00 |
|
Eva Marco
|
804695b48b
|
♻️ Replace stroke width numeric inputs (#8137)
* ✨ Replace opacity numeric input
* ✨ Add test
* ♻️ Replace stroke width numeric input
* 🎉 Add tests
|
2026-01-26 12:50:28 +01:00 |
|
Elena Torró
|
20c8fbf314
|
🔧 Make render-wasm visual regression tests use gpu (#8189)
|
2026-01-26 11:53:29 +01:00 |
|
Andrey Antukh
|
e02536f8d4
|
Merge branch 'staging-render' into develop
|
2026-01-26 11:02:50 +01:00 |
|
Andrey Antukh
|
3eeaaab17e
|
Merge branch 'staging' into staging-render
|
2026-01-26 11:02:26 +01:00 |
|
Andrey Antukh
|
f07495ae95
|
🐛 Fix incorrect handling of numeric values layout padding and gap
Fixes https://github.com/penpot/penpot/issues/8113
2.13.0-RC9
|
2026-01-26 11:01:25 +01:00 |
|
Andrey Antukh
|
23d5fc7408
|
🐛 Prevent exception on open-new-window when no window is returned
Fixes https://github.com/penpot/penpot/issues/7787
|
2026-01-26 11:01:25 +01:00 |
|
Andrey Antukh
|
8632b18eec
|
🐛 Avoid json decoder liner limit exception by chunking
Happens only when we send large binary data serialized with transit
(mainly used for upload fonts data).
|
2026-01-26 11:01:25 +01:00 |
|
Andrey Antukh
|
33e650242c
|
✨ Add slugify to the filename on assets exportation
Fixes https://github.com/penpot/penpot/issues/8017
|
2026-01-26 11:01:25 +01:00 |
|
Alejandro Alonso
|
3dc9e28230
|
Merge pull request #8155 from penpot/elenatorro-13089-improve-page-load-render
🔧 Improve render UX on first load
|
2026-01-26 10:40:44 +01:00 |
|
Andrey Antukh
|
e03ad25118
|
🔧 Backport CI workflow from develop
|
2026-01-26 10:18:24 +01:00 |
|
Andrey Antukh
|
d9c56da705
|
⬆️ Update playwright on frontend module
|
2026-01-26 10:08:53 +01:00 |
|
Andrey Antukh
|
75248aec4e
|
🔧 Add missing container on tests.yml
|
2026-01-26 09:52:47 +01:00 |
|
David Barragán Merino
|
f0d9429775
|
🔧 Rename wrangle to wrangler
|
2026-01-26 09:37:33 +01:00 |
|